diff mbox series

[1/2] ixgbe: fix AF_XDP tx byte count

Message ID 20190404163655.27662-1-jeffrey.t.kirsher@intel.com
State Accepted
Delegated to: Jeff Kirsher
Headers show
Series [1/2] ixgbe: fix AF_XDP tx byte count | expand

Commit Message

Kirsher, Jeffrey T April 4, 2019, 4:36 p.m. UTC
From: William Tu <u9012063@gmail.com>

The tx bytecount is done twice.  When running
'./xdpsock -t -N -i eth3' and 'ip -s link show dev eth3'
The avg packet size is 120 instead of 60. So remove the
extra one.

Signed-off-by: William Tu <u9012063@gmail.com>
---
 drivers/net/ethernet/intel/ixgbe/ixgbe_xsk.c | 1 -
 1 file changed, 1 deletion(-)

Comments

Bowers, AndrewX April 8, 2019, 7:41 p.m. UTC | #1
> -----Original Message-----
> From: Intel-wired-lan [mailto:intel-wired-lan-bounces@osuosl.org] On
> Behalf Of Jeff Kirsher
> Sent: Thursday, April 4, 2019 9:37 AM
> To: intel-wired-lan@lists.osuosl.org
> Cc: William Tu <u9012063@gmail.com>
> Subject: [Intel-wired-lan] [1/2] ixgbe: fix AF_XDP tx byte count
> 
> From: William Tu <u9012063@gmail.com>
> 
> The tx bytecount is done twice.  When running './xdpsock -t -N -i eth3' and 'ip
> -s link show dev eth3'
> The avg packet size is 120 instead of 60. So remove the extra one.
> 
> Signed-off-by: William Tu <u9012063@gmail.com>
> ---
>  drivers/net/ethernet/intel/ixgbe/ixgbe_xsk.c | 1 -
>  1 file changed, 1 deletion(-)

Tested-by: Andrew Bowers <andrewx.bowers@intel.com>
diff mbox series

Patch

diff --git a/drivers/net/ethernet/intel/ixgbe/ixgbe_xsk.c b/drivers/net/ethernet/intel/ixgbe/ixgbe_xsk.c
index bfe95ce0bd7f..71b8474a9b4c 100644
--- a/drivers/net/ethernet/intel/ixgbe/ixgbe_xsk.c
+++ b/drivers/net/ethernet/intel/ixgbe/ixgbe_xsk.c
@@ -704,7 +704,6 @@  bool ixgbe_clean_xdp_tx_irq(struct ixgbe_q_vector *q_vector,
 			xsk_frames++;
 
 		tx_bi->xdpf = NULL;
-		total_bytes += tx_bi->bytecount;
 
 		tx_bi++;
 		tx_desc++;